Forgiveness is a challenging obstacle for any human being, but it is a vital element of the Christian faith. The life, death, and resurrection of Jesus offers ultimate forgiveness for all who believe and follow him. As Christians, we know that as we have been forgiven our own debts, so we must “forgive our debtors,” as the Lord’s Prayer puts so eloquently.
For anyone dealing with overcoming the emotional impact of betrayal, deception, cruelty, dishonesty, or disappointment, these Christian books on forgiveness carve a path to tranquility and mercy. And for the times in which we ourselves have committed our own “trespasses,” these books offer a humbling invitation into repentance and reconciliation.
